What function is the inverse of the exponential function y = 4^x?

Answers

The function that is the inverse of the exponential function y = 4^x is lnx/ln4

Exponential functions

The standard exponential function is given as y = ab^x

Given the function

y = 4^x

Replace y with x

x = 4^y

Make y the subject of the formula

lnx = ln4^y
lnx = yln4

Divide both sides by ln4

lnx/ln4 = y

Hence the function that is the inverse of the exponential function y = 4^x is lnx/ln4

Evaluate the indefinite integral. (Use C for the constant of integration.) sin(10x) 1 cos2(10x) dx

Answers

Answer:

The result of the integral is [tex]-\frac{\cos^3{10x}}{30} + C[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given the following integral:

[tex]\int \sin{(10x)}\cos^{2}{(10x)} dx[/tex]

I am going to solve by substitution, using [tex]u = \cos{10x}[/tex], so [tex]du = -10\sin{10x}dx, dx = -\frac{du}{10\sin{10x}}[/tex]. So, we have

[tex]-\frac{1}{10} \int u^2 du[/tex]

Which has the following result:

[tex]-\frac{u^3}{30} + C[/tex]

Going back to x, the result of the integral is

[tex]-\frac{\cos^3{10x}}{30} + C[/tex]
